ILR on an expired passport

Having Indefinite Leave to remain allows one to stay and  work in the UK. Once you have secured an ILR UK then you can eventually seek to gain British citizenship and make an application to the UK Visa and Immigration.

When you gain an ILR you receive a stamp on your passport that indicates an ILR endorsement and becomes a proof of your settled status in the UK. During the time when workers are hired, they must go for a right to work check and ILR endorsement will prove them that they are eligible to work in the UK. But if you are working in the UK with ILR on an expired passport that may cause you some trouble. 



My passport is now expired but I have ILR stamp on it



If you have an ILR UK stamp on your expired passport then you may not be able to use that passport to travel outside the UK and come back but will also need a current, valid passport.


You cannot use your expired passport when you are asked to undergo the right to work checks since the ILR may be active but because your passport is expired you may face certain complications as you won’t be able to use your expired passport. Earlier than May 2014 the Government used to allow it but since the amendments in rules and regulations you no longer can do this. You must apply for a fresh passport at the earliest since the ILR stamp needs to be shown in the documents that are current.  


What shall I do if I have got ILR endorsement on an expired passport?


If your ILR endorsement is on your expired passport, then the wiser way would typically be to make a “No time limit application” to transfer your details to a Biometric Residence Permit (BRP).


A Biometric Residence Permit is a record of a migrant’s details such as their name, date and place of birth and their biometric information, such as  their photographs and fingerprints. The Biometric Residence Permit is a proof of their immigration status and eligibility while they are staying in the UK. 


How can I prove the Right to work check in the UK with ILR endorsement?


You must wait for a decision on your ILR application before being able to prove your right to work in the UK.


If the UK employer who has hired you wants to carry out a right to work check even when your application is being processed, then you can contact the UK visa and immigration ‘Employer Checking Service’. This service can help you verify that you have made an application for a Biometric Residence Permit and that you have the right to work so that your employment and joining does not get delayed. 


What if during my ILR application my passport expires?


When you are making an online application for ILR UK (Indefinite Leave to Remain) you are required to provide the UK visa and immigration with your valid passport as well as any other previous passport that you have held to confirm your identity.


Sometimes, the migrants are not able to produce their older passports. Without a valid, current passport the process will get complicated and even the result may not be in your favour. Even if you have an expired passport you must submit it to UK visa and immigration if asked to do so.
